[发明专利]车载单元的升级方法及装置在审
申请号: | 202111095204.4 | 申请日: | 2021-09-17 |
公开(公告)号: | CN113918188A | 公开(公告)日: | 2022-01-11 |
发明(设计)人: | 陈明月;王庆飞;韩茂强;赵昱阳;韩冬阁 | 申请(专利权)人: | 北京万集科技股份有限公司 |
主分类号: | G06F8/65 | 分类号: | G06F8/65;G06F8/71;G06F21/51 |
代理公司: | 北京维昊知识产权代理事务所(普通合伙) 11804 | 代理人: | 陈姗姗 |
地址: | 100094 北京*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 车载 单元 升级 方法 装置 | ||
1.一种第一车载单元的软件升级方法,其特征在于,所述方法包括:
所述第一车载单元从具有软件升级版本的第二车载单元下载所述软件升级版本并存储至非活动存储分区;
向路侧单元发送软件升级请求;以及
响应于所述升级请求通过,将存储在非活动存储分区的所述软件升级版本与存储在活动存储分区的软件升级前版本交换执行分区以执行升级。
2.根据权利要求1所述的方法,其特征在于,所述第一车载单元从所述第二车载单元下载所述软件升级版本包括:
所述第一车载单元经由蓝牙模块的主机-从机模式与所述第二车载单元建立通信连接;
处于主机模式的车载单元将第一车载单元与第二车载单元的软件版本进行比较;
确定为低软件版本的第一车载单元请求与确定为高软件版本的第二车载单元进行下载权限安全认证;以及
响应于认证通过,所述第一车载单元请求获取所述高软件版本作为所述软件升级版本。
3.根据权利要求2所述的方法,其特征在于,还包括:
响应于获取到所述软件升级版本的完整数据包,所述第一车载单元将当前所处的主机-从机模式中的工作模式进行翻转;和/或
响应于获取到的所述软件升级版本的数据包不完整,向所述第二车载单元重新请求获取所述软件升级版本。
4.根据权利要求1-3任一所述的方法,其特征在于,所述第一车载单元在向路侧单元发送软件升级请求之前还包括:
与所述路侧单元执行DSRC交易。
5.根据权利要求1-3任一所述的方法,其特征在于,所述软件升级请求包括以下一项或多项信息以与所述路侧单元进行一项或多项认证:
用于身份认证的设备序列号;以及
用于升级权限认证的软件升级版本号和鉴别码。
6.根据权利要求1-3任一所述的方法,其特征在于,还包括:
当所述第一车载单元与所述路侧单元的DSRC交易故障时,向所述路侧单元发送设备序列号和当前运行的软件版本号。
7.根据权利要求1-3任一所述的方法,其特征在于,所述第一车载单元下载所述软件升级版本后执行所述升级前,仍然运行存储在活动存储分区中的软件升级前版本。
8.根据权利要求7所述的方法,其特征在于,还包括:
所述第一车载单元设置第一标志,以指示所述第一车载单元当前运行于所述软件升级前版本,但已经存储有所述软件升级版本;和/或
所述第一车载单元设置第二标志,以指示所述第一车载单元当前运行于所述软件升级前版本,已获取的所述软件升级版本运行异常。
9.第一车载单元,其特征在于,包括:
存储电路,存储有计算机程序,所述存储电路包括非活动存储分区和活动存储分区;
通讯电路,用于与外部设备进行无线通信;以及
处理电路,用于执行所述计算机程序以实现权利要求1-8任一所述方法的步骤。
10.一种在路侧单元处执行的方法,用于对车载单元的软件程序进行升级,其特征在于,所述方法包括:
接收车载单元发送的软件升级请求;
根据所述软件升级请求对所述车载单元进行一项或多项认证;以及
响应于所述认证通过,向所述车载单元发送通过所述升级请求的指示。
11.根据权利要求10所述的方法,其特征在于,根据所述软件升级请求对所述车载单元进行一项或多项认证包括:
根据所述软件升级请求中的设备序列号进行身份认证;和/或
根据所述软件升级请求中的软件升级版本号和鉴别码进行升级权限认证。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京万集科技股份有限公司,未经北京万集科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111095204.4/1.html,转载请声明来源钻瓜专利网。